So I was looking at the back of The Happiest Millionaire's CD case and I notice two things. 1, there are only 17 tracks on the CD but they list 18 (it goes 15, 17, 18 ) and 2, They spell Geraldine Page, Geraldinie Page next to the song "There Are Those". I thought that was odd, I mean wouldn't they check to see if they made any spelling or typing mistakes. Has anyone else noticed any other spelling errors on other Disney CDs?
